Firebird Nao Funciona Relacionamento entre tabelas ?

Firebird

02/02/2007

Ola pessoal, tenho uma aplicacao Delphi / Firebird, o cliente inseriu fotos dos produtos no banco elevando o tamanho dele de 8mb para 360mb, dai parou de funcionar as FK, mesmo estando vinculado duas tabelas com forenkey, permite que seja feita a exclusao do registro. O que aconteceu ? Alguem pode me ajudar ?


Ricardosmart

Ricardosmart

Curtidas 0

Respostas

Pestana_

Pestana_

02/02/2007

RicardoSmart, Seja Bem-vindo ao forum.

estranho isso, depois que o banco sofreu uma elevação de tamanho aconteceu esse problema.
antes de acontecer este problema você modificou a estrutura da tabela (filha) alterando a chave estrangeira incluindo o comando que deleta em cascata?
ON DELETE CASCADE;



flw.


GOSTEI 0
Ricardosmart

Ricardosmart

02/02/2007

Ola, nao fiz alteracao de estrutura em nenhuma das tabelas relacionadas, e o estranho que quando deleto a tabela de fotos, e o banco volta a um tamanho de 8mb, ai voltam a funcionar


GOSTEI 0
Sremulador

Sremulador

02/02/2007

amigo vc já tentou fazer um backup e um restore ?


GOSTEI 0
Pestana_

Pestana_

02/02/2007

Ola, nao fiz alteracao de estrutura em nenhuma das tabelas relacionadas, e o estranho que quando deleto a tabela de fotos, e o banco volta a um tamanho de 8mb, ai voltam a funcionar


Você tem uma tabela só para fotos, é isso?
tem como você postar a estrutura destas tabelas?


flw.


GOSTEI 0
POSTAR